Immediate effect of diaphragm release on blood pressure in prehypertensive and hypertensive young adults: An experimental study
Abstract
Hypertension, or high blood pressure, is a major public health concern affecting nearly one billion people worldwide. Prehypertension, a condition where blood pressure is elevated but not yet classified as hypertension, acts as a warning sign, putting individuals at an increased risk of developing full-blown hypertension in the future. Diaphragm release, an intriguing physiological phenomenon centered around the passive relaxation of the diaphragm muscle at the culmination of exhalation, unfolds a cascade of effects on heart rate and the parasympathetic nervous system, unveiling a realm of potential applications for overall well-being. But its effectiveness has not been adequately researched on blood pressure.Aim: The aim of this study was to investigate the effect immediately after diaphragm release, on blood pressure in prehypertensive and hypertensive young adults. Methodology: 60 subjects were selected according to inclusion and exclusion criteria. Blood pressure was evaluated of subjects by a mercury sphygmomanometer, prior to and immediately following, the intervention. Result: The data analysis was done using Microsoft Excel version (2022). The analysis showed significant change in blood pressure from the baseline,systolic pressure in group A was p=0.038×10-5and of diastolic blood pressure was p=0.00018 while in group B systolic pressure was p=0.013×10-8 and diastolic pressure p=0.00039 which are considered significant.Conclusion: The study concluded that single intervention of diaphragm release technique is effective in reducing blood pressure immediately. However more significant improvements are seen in systolic pressure compared diastolic pressure.
